As a member of our Real Estate Technology team you will:

• Lead discussions regarding understanding of asset and work management business processes and prepare business requirements

• Convert business requirements into technical requirements and act as an interface between end users and Maximo technical team

• Act as a Maximo technical lead to develop technical design documents in collaboration with Maximo technical architect

• Lead a team of Maximo consultants to develop/configure the design in Maximo

• As needed, perform hands on configuration in Maximo, configure Maximo applications, Maximo Integration Framework (MIF), manage security and develop reports (including BIRT reports)

• Create relevant artifacts related to development and testing, and ensure process compliance on Maximo development and testing processes

• Perform data loads using MIF or MXLoader to Maximo

• Troubleshoot issues in production environment and provide technical support

• Help customer end users in testing and validation

• Train SME's and Users

Qualifications

Required:

• Bachelor's degree required

• 5+ years of relevant consulting experience in a professional services environment, with a large or boutique consulting firm, or serving as an internal consultant within industry

• 5+ years of experience designing, configuring, and supporting business processes in Maximo

• Experience in configuration of Maximo applications such as Organization/Site, Asset Management, Inventory, Work Management, Procurement, Service Management and others

• Experience in Maximo Technical Architecture such as code migration, environment management, performance, and code management

• Must be legally authorized to work in the United States without the need for employer sponsorship, now or at any time in the future

• Must be able to obtain and maintain the required clearance for this role

• Travel up to 50%

Preferred:

• Active Secret Security clearance

• Previous experience mentoring junior employees/leading a team
